Paris – Authorities in Paris have arrested the man they believe made bomb threats to three city and county offices Tuesday.
A sweep of potential bombs at both the Lamar County Courthouse and Paris Municipal buildings Tuesday found nothing suspicious.
A vehicle was identified from security tapes at a convenience store. The driver, Clinton Stewart Dart was taken into custody and reportedly confessed to his role in the incident.
Dart has been charged with three counts of making a terroristic threat and impairing public services, both third degree felonies.
